About the Role
Exciting Opportunity for an Area Manager to Join our Dynamic Company and work within SAs No. 1 Fast Food brand! TradeOn is seeking a highly skilled and experienced professional to join our team as an Area Coach, responsible for driving business growth, leading teams, and delivering exceptional customer experiences.
Key Responsibilities
- People Management: Build people capability through benching planning.
- Customer Focus: Provide guidance to management and the team in order to implement initiatives to enhance and deliver Customer Mania.
- Profits: Demonstrate operational excellence and set clear and achievable guidelines for the team.
- Sales focus: Drive and implement marketing promotions and identify sales growth opportunities.
Requirements
- Restaurant experience of 5-6 years highly recommended
- Good Administration and Computer Skills (i.e. Windows, word, spread sheet, electronic mail, electronic sales package and understanding of Financial information)
- Fully Bilingual (English and Afrikaans), Good Communication and Interpersonal Skills.
- Financial Acumen and Numeric Proficiency
- Proven ability to lead, coach and support and motivate employees
- Organizing and Planning Skills as well as proven Business skills
- Great People skills in that you can handle Customer and Staff queries and conflict resolution
- Willingness to work on weekends
- Must have a valid drivers licence
- Solid experience in managing a team
Qualifications
- A Business related tertiary qualification is preferred
